    Of the two connectors on the front of the intake manifold throttle plate there are two electrical connectors, the yellow one is the engine temp sensor. What's the other one? - the other little one next to it is the temp gauge sender - if your motor is an R32 it will run your standard temp gauge. The other yellow connector on the collector is another temp sensor for the ECU I think

  7. I am trying to sort my slave cylinders out at the moment so this thread is very timely.

    The slave cylinder that came with my R32 GTR halfcut is I think for a push clutch and is the same as the one in your photo above. I could get it to line up with the pull clutch (my gearbox is supposed to be R34 RB25DET) but the bleed and feed in were between the gearbox and the slave in other words pointing towards the gearbox which obviously isnt right.(see first photo no bleed or inlet line can be seen) The engine is to the right of the photo so bolts are in a different position to yours

    Today I went to Nissan and brought a brand new R34 RB25DET slave cylinder (Aust$63) and it is twice as long which surprised me but at least is facing the correct way (see attached photo 4).

    I havent fitted it to the gearbox yet but will report back.

    What I can say though is:

    (1) Your slave cylinder and gearbox photo shows that the gearbox is not an R34

    (2) On my GTR halfcut the clutch pedal and master is hooked up to a small booster like on your brakes, which is obviously to lighten the heavy clutch that you are experiencing. I am now wondering whether to try and fit the GTR master and booster?

  10. After a couple of attempts in China by his contractor, a local supplier here has been able to manufacture a radiator to suit RB motors into a Z.

    The radiator is the correct size to fit in between the chassis rails, has the hose outlets top and bottom on the RHS, has the RB fan sensor female fitting, and drain tap. It also has tabs to mount it in the original mounts on the side (but with flexible rubber mounts in between), and also some additional tabs to mount electric fans.

    Once I have fitted it I will publish some photos.

    Now that they have got it correct I am sure any future orders will be easy.
